1 June: Positive Financial Trend Amid Market Challenges
RNFI Services Ltd reported a notable turnaround in its quarterly financial performance, with Profit After Tax (PAT) for the latest six months rising 62.7% to ₹15.96 crores. Profit Before Tax excluding Other Income (PBT less OI) also increased by 27.3% compared to the preceding four quarters, signalling core business strength. The company’s Financial Trend score improved from 1 to 8 over three months, indicating positive momentum despite sector headwinds.
However, the stock price declined sharply on this day, closing at ₹256.05, down 8.13%, reflecting market caution despite the encouraging fundamentals. The broader Sensex also fell 0.96%, but RNFI’s decline was more pronounced, highlighting micro-cap volatility and investor concerns.
Technical Momentum Shifts to Mildly Bearish on 1 June
Alongside the financial update, technical indicators revealed a shift from sideways to mildly bearish momentum. Daily moving averages turned negative, and the stock dropped 3.9% intraday. Weekly MACD and KST indicators remained mildly bullish, suggesting some medium-term support, but daily signals pointed to weakening short-term momentum. The Relative Strength Index (RSI) was neutral, indicating no extreme overbought or oversold conditions.
This mixed technical picture contributed to the stock’s volatility, with investors weighing positive earnings against uncertain price trends.

2 June: Valuation Downgrade Amid Market Pressure
RNFI Services’ valuation metrics shifted from very expensive to expensive, reflecting a partial correction in price levels. The stock traded at ₹256.05 with a price-to-earnings (P/E) ratio of 22.22 and price-to-book value (P/BV) of 4.76, still elevated compared to peers such as Satin Creditcare (P/E 7.32) and SMC Global Securities (P/E 12.22).
The enterprise value to EBITDA (EV/EBITDA) ratio stood at 10.26, moderate within the peer group but indicative of a premium. The PEG ratio of 0.38 suggested the stock was trading at a discount relative to earnings growth potential, a positive sign amid valuation concerns.
Despite strong profitability metrics — ROCE at 47.64% and ROE at 21.44% — the stock’s recent underperformance, with a one-week return of -11.93% versus Sensex’s -2.70%, weighed on investor sentiment.
3 June to 4 June: Technical Momentum Deteriorates Further
On 3 June, the stock edged down slightly by 0.60% to ₹258.75, with volume declining to 34,800 shares. Technical indicators began signalling a more pronounced bearish trend. By 4 June, the stock price fell further to ₹254.10, down 1.80%, as key momentum metrics deteriorated.
Weekly MACD turned bearish, and Bollinger Bands on weekly and monthly charts indicated increased selling pressure. The stock traded near the lower Bollinger Band, suggesting continuation of the downward trend. Daily moving averages remained below the price, confirming short-term weakness.
RSI readings stayed neutral, while On-Balance Volume (OBV) was mildly bearish, signalling volume trends did not support a rally. The Know Sure Thing (KST) indicator showed mild bullishness on the weekly chart, but this was insufficient to offset the broader bearish momentum.
MarketsMOJO downgraded RNFI Services to a Sell rating with a Mojo Score of 42.0, reflecting the deteriorating technical outlook and heightened risk associated with its micro-cap status.

5 June: Week Closes with Continued Downtrend
The week ended with RNFI Services Ltd closing at ₹248.65, down 2.14% on the day and 10.78% for the week. Trading volume increased to 58,200 shares, reflecting renewed selling interest. The Sensex closed marginally lower by 0.10%, underscoring RNFI’s significant underperformance relative to the broader market.
The stock’s intraday range was ₹245.00 to ₹254.00, maintaining proximity to recent lows. Technical indicators remained bearish, with no immediate signs of reversal. The micro-cap nature of the stock continues to contribute to heightened volatility and liquidity risk.

Key Takeaways
Positive Financial Momentum: RNFI Services demonstrated strong profitability growth with a 62.7% increase in PAT over six months and improved core earnings, signalling operational improvements despite sector challenges.
Valuation Adjustment: The downgrade from very expensive to expensive valuation reflects a partial market correction, though the stock remains priced at a premium relative to many NBFC peers.
Technical Weakness: The shift from mildly bearish to outright bearish technical momentum, confirmed by MACD, Bollinger Bands, and moving averages, indicates increased selling pressure and short-term risks.
Underperformance vs Sensex: The stock’s 10.78% weekly decline far exceeded the Sensex’s 0.78% fall, highlighting micro-cap volatility and investor caution amid mixed signals.
Mojo Score and Rating: The downgrade to a Sell rating with a Mojo Score of 42.0 underscores the cautious stance warranted by the deteriorating technical and price trends.
Conclusion
RNFI Services Ltd’s week was marked by a stark contrast between improving financial fundamentals and weakening market sentiment. While the company’s profitability gains and positive financial trend score suggest operational progress, the stock’s sharp price decline and deteriorating technical indicators reflect heightened risk and investor caution. The valuation downgrade and Sell rating further emphasise the challenges faced by this micro-cap NBFC amid broader market pressures.
